A customer has sharply criticized the retailer for a new shopping fee.

Sam’s Club members must now spend at least $50 to qualify for free shipping.

Shoppers said they are considering suspending their memberships.

“This is… extreme,” tweeted one buyer.

“$25 would be reasonable, but $50? Who do they think they are, Nike? We’re talking about food, not Air Jordans.”

The retailer responded to the tweet by saying that the customer feedback was “worth it.”

“Plus members can still shop early and receive free curbside pickup,” the retailer responded.

“This means you can avoid the crowds and shop conveniently before regular club hours. If you have any questions, please feel free to contact us. Thank you for choosing Sam’s Club.”

Consumers said membership was no longer worth the price.

“A $50 minimum order on top of the annual fee is outrageous,” commented one X user formerly of Twitter. “I probably won’t renew as it’s just not worth the cost.”

“The whole point of paying the extra fees for Plus was to get free shipping,” echoed another.

“Now we have to spend even more to get the benefits? Why?”

Club members with a $50 membership receive free shipping only on items marked “Free Shipping.”

However, to enjoy free delivery on most items, club members are now advised to upgrade to a Plus membership.

Plus members with an active membership receive free shipping on eligible items with no minimum purchase, according to the Sam’s Club website.

A Plus membership costs $110 per year, compared to $50 per year for Club membership.

Consumers are also fed up with a little-known Sam’s Club policy that automatically charges the last card used to pay.

Many consumers do not remember signing up for the new feature, but receive automatic payments on a secondary card.

Shoppers said the retailer should first notify consumers that they have opted into the auto-debit feature.

There is an entire page on the website dedicated to the new policy, which includes information on how to enable and disable the feature.
